E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
8259
微机原理复习-中断-
8259
2554.中断返回指令:IRET中断分类CPU中断1.除法错中断--0型中断2.单步中断--1型中断3.断点中断--3型中断4.溢出中断--4型中断软件中断1.BIOS中断2.DOS中断3.DOS保留中断
8259
A
封魂
·
2020-09-14 10:40
微机原理
8259
中断控制
8259
中断控制实验1实验目的1.掌握
8259
中断控制器的工作原理。2.学习
8259
的应用编程方法。3.掌握
8259
级联方式的使用方法。2实验设备PC机一台,TD-PITE实验装置一套。
hasp_Jason
·
2020-09-14 10:35
接口技术
8259
A
8259
A
8259
A是可编程中断控制器,通过与CPU的INTR引脚相连,向CPU传送外部中断。
activesys
·
2020-09-14 10:23
learning
cpu
8259
A使用摘要
可编程中断控制器
8259
A使用摘要微机原理实验设计的过程中不可避免的需要用到
8259
A可编程控制器,这里总结一下
8259
A的用法。
ZhtSunday
·
2020-09-14 10:42
微机原理
2.
8259
编程
18259寄存器I/O地址28259初始化我们可以在Intel提供的chipsetdatasheet文档里找到关于
8259
中断控制器上编程的详细说明。
李海伟_lihaiwei
·
2020-09-14 10:17
8259
A编程
如果可以接受,则
8259
A将IRR(中断请求暂存寄存器)中代表此IRQ的位置位,以表示此IRQ有中断请求信号,并同时向CPU的INTR(中断请求)管脚发送一个信号,但CPU这时可能正在执行一条指令,因此
zxvf
·
2020-09-14 09:26
linux
阅读赵炯的《Linux内核完全注释》之前必须知道的!
1.PC兼容机硬件工作原理(比如
8259
A,8253,8042,UART等硬件);2.Intel32位运行模式工作原理,寻址方式;3.传统C语言;4.一些Intelasm基础。
zxremail
·
2020-09-13 20:11
中断和异常
(中断的向量号:通过
8259
A可编程中断控制器产生的IRQ与向量号相关联)2、向量号会作为IDT中的索引来取出门描述符。向量号与IDT表一一对应。如向量号0对应着IDT表中的第一个门描述符。
AnyStayIsJk
·
2020-09-13 01:35
系统内核
中断向量地址一览表
中断向量地址一览表一.8088中断向量0-34-78-BC-F10-1314-1718-1F0123456,7除以零单步(用于DEBUG)非屏蔽中断断点指令溢出打印屏幕保留二.
8259
中断向量20-2324
LEWENCAI560618
·
2020-09-12 02:24
操作系统
Windows异常处理流程
中断和异常更底层的区别是当广义上的中断(包括异常和硬件中断)发生时如果没有设置在服务寄存器(用命令号0xb向
8259
-1中断控制器0x20
luoboqingcai
·
2020-09-11 15:57
系统知识
8086中断处理过程
当外设向CPU发送可屏蔽中断请求:1)
8259
中断控制器通过INTR信号线发送高电屏请求信号2)CPU在每执行一条指令的最后一个时钟周期时会采样INTR信号线判断有无新的中断请求,如果INTR标志为1(
时光菜刀
·
2020-09-11 13:21
随笔
4. 输入输出系统(键盘和显示器交互)
先是键盘键盘中断对应的是
8259
A的IRQ1,外部硬件中断处理的框架已经搭好,现在需要做的只是写好中断处理程序并把它的地址填进函数指针数组即可。
Honcy Ye
·
2020-08-26 13:06
一个操作系统的实现
《一个操作系统的实现》笔记(7)--输入/输出系统(I/O)
键盘很简单,只要设置
8259
A芯片的键盘端口的handler处理函数就可以了。键盘敲击的过程键盘编码器,用于监视键盘的输入,并把适当的数据传送给计算机。
Felixabcd
·
2020-08-24 06:23
操作系统
访问硬件示例 访问键盘控制器
控制一个芯片首先要知道它的地址,大多数PC上的
8259
键盘控制器在地址0x60和0x64上是可寻址的,这些位置有时称为端口(port),因为它们提供了进入硬件芯片的入口。
shifters
·
2020-08-22 10:30
系统安全
【我所認知的BIOS】—>PCI 的中斷(PIC下)
【我所認知的BIOS】—>PCI的中斷(PIC下)LightSeed2009-5-131、PCI中斷概述注:整篇都是討論在PIC(
8259
)下的中斷過程。
lightseed
·
2020-08-22 10:52
我所认知的BIOS
PCI IRQ Routing
随着计算机系统的功能需求的增加,越来越多的PCI/PCIE设备被加入到系统中来,可是PICmode下却只有15个IRQ可供使用(即使是APIC,目前也只是有24个INTIN),而且在早期device都是直接拉线到
8259
IR
hgf1011
·
2020-08-22 09:05
BIOS
Internals
PIC 、APIC(IOAPIC LAPIC)
PIC、APIC(IOAPICLAPIC)1.OverviewPIC全称ProgrammableInterruptController,通常是指Intel
8259
A双片级联构成的最多支持15个interrupts
hgf1011
·
2020-08-22 09:05
BIOS
Internals
orange‘s中断机制
*======================================================================*/PUBLICvoidinit_prot(){init_
8259
A
xf807989
·
2020-08-20 20:09
orange一个操作系统的实现
ucore操作系统实验笔记 - 重新理解中断
CPU接收到中断信号后会做什么CPU在执行完当前程序的每一条指令后,都会去确认在执行刚才的指令过程中中断控制器(如:
8259
A)是否发送中断请求过来,如果有那么CPU就会在相
RdouTyping
·
2020-08-20 20:17
c
linux
操作系统
中断
ucore操作系统实验笔记 - 重新理解中断
CPU接收到中断信号后会做什么CPU在执行完当前程序的每一条指令后,都会去确认在执行刚才的指令过程中中断控制器(如:
8259
A)是否发送中断请求过来,如果有那么CPU就会在相
RdouTyping
·
2020-08-20 20:16
c
linux
操作系统
中断
中断方式实现发送数据串口驱动
其实,采用中断方式实现串口数据发送和采用中断方式实现串口数据接收的过程差不多,都需要开放
8259
的IRQ3或IRQ级中断,并需要设定modem控制寄存器使OUT2输出低电平,设置中断允许寄存器开放发送和接收中断
萤光
·
2020-08-19 19:58
xNix开发
数据采集系统(汇编 微机原理与接口技术课程设计)
3、掌握并行可编程接口芯片8255A、可编程定时/计数器芯片8253、中断控制器
8259
(可选)和模数转换器ADC0809的应用方法。(三)设计内容:1、采用定时中断(或延时方式
weixin_30411239
·
2020-08-18 04:12
基本可编程芯片初始化字8255、8253、
8259
基本可编程芯片8255初始化控制字8255初始化控制字D7D6D5D4D3D2D1D01A口工作方式A口输入输出C口高四位IOB口工作方式B口IOC口低四位IO100|01|10|1X(三个工作方式)0输出1输入0输出1输入0:方式0、1:方式10输出1输入0输出1输入8253初始化控制字8253初始化控制字SC1SC0RL1RL0M2M1M0BCD|BIN00、01、10选择计数器读写操作方式选
Alvin_hcf
·
2020-08-18 01:09
微机原理
13.实现鼠标中断处理
pc中
8259
A中断控制器连接模型如下:1.鼠标发送中断信号的数据线在从
8259
A芯片的IRQ4信号线,为了接收鼠标中断信号,我们在初始化中断控制芯片时,必须启用该信号线,同时,从
8259
A芯片是通过主
奶茶37.2℃
·
2020-08-17 11:43
自制操作系统
PC中断原理(吐血推荐)
我就写一些电脑内部中断用法及讲一些
8259
IC是如何动作及如何RESET并说明为何RESET会造成S-ICEORGAMEBUTERANDGAMETOOLS等软体无法执行请用心看喔!
hodl住
·
2020-08-16 09:13
技术文章_转载
第三步:初步建立中断异常处理机制
建立中断异常处理机制,主要就是对
8259
A的初始化,建立中断描述符表。因为要对十来个已定义的异常进行处理,再加上16个外部中断的处理,代码量就显得很庞大了。
miaowangjian
·
2020-08-14 18:04
一步步写操作系统
Orange‘s:保护模式小总结
回到实模式目前我认为没意义但是注意:a.要求段寄存器高速缓冲器的属性(段长度)提前设置号b.cs通过在32bit代码段转跳到16bit代码段来设置(描述符)c.直接修改jmp编译后指令的段地址d.修改的
8259
A
_llc
·
2020-08-14 07:04
编写操作系统之路
中断向量地址一览表
一.8088中断向量一.8088中断向量0-34-78-BC-F10-1314-1718-1F0123456,7除以零单步(用于DEBUG)(用于DEBUG)非屏蔽中断断点指令溢出打印屏幕保留二.
8259
飞岩走壁
·
2020-08-13 18:13
Masm
setup中设置
8259
A
主要加入set_
8259
A代码代码如下:#defineDescriptor(base,lim,attr)\.wordlim&0xffff;\.wordbase&0xffff;\.byte(base>>16
guocaigao
·
2020-08-11 12:18
混合多系统虚拟网卡核间中断实现
APIC介绍APIC的全称是AdvancedProgrammableInterruptController,是
8259
控制器的升级版本。
sylixos-cainiao
·
2020-08-11 10:13
SylixOS
IRQ中断请求原理
一直去問裝備是否需要服務.如果需要時就去服務它.這很浪費CPU的時間.另一種方法就是IRQ法.當裝備需耍服務時就發出IRQ.當系統收到這個IRQ時才去服務它.就樣可大大減小系統的負擔.IRQ由中斷控制器(
8259
A
清涛
·
2020-08-09 21:24
LINUX
俩个PC机通过串行口互联,实现件的无差错传输。程序必须用中断方式来完成任务
三、原始资料相关技术资料和程序原代码四、设计说明书应包括的内容程序代码、8250串口芯片和中断管理芯片
8259
的初始化依据。五、设计应完成的图纸软件源代码和设计报告。
missyd
·
2020-08-08 18:51
【微机原理】中断
(1)
8259
A收到中断源请求时,中断请求寄存器IRR相应位置1。(2)优先级分析器PR用于比较该中断申请的优先级是否高于正在执行的中断服务。
少年朱
·
2020-08-03 22:25
微机原理
让鼠标漫天飞舞:在内核中实现鼠标的中断处理
如果大家还记得描述
8259
A中断控制器那一小节的话,鼠标发送中断信号的数据线在从
8259
A芯片的IRQ4信号线,因此,为了接收鼠标中断信号,我们在初始化中断控制芯片时,必须启用该信号线,同时,从
8259
A
tyler_download
·
2020-08-01 01:35
操作系统-java
内核
鼠标
中断机制
《深入理解Windows操作系统》笔记3
由于大多数X86都依赖一个硬件i
8259
A可编程中断控制器(PIC)在单处理器系统上有15条中断线。0:kd>!idtDumpingIDT:37:8
iteye_3952
·
2020-07-29 10:19
可编程中断控制器
8259
A
可编程中断控制器
8259
A
8259
A的中断类型号中断源的识别:CPU要对中断请求进行处理,必须要找到相应的中断服务程序(处理中断的程序)的入口地址,这就是中断源的识别。
ww7510
·
2020-07-29 00:14
微型计算机基础及应用-学习记录
PIC 、APIC(IOAPIC LAPIC)
PIC、APIC(IOAPICLAPIC)1.OverviewPIC全称ProgrammableInterruptController,通常是指Intel
8259
A双片级联构成的最多支持15个interrupts
Q328333568
·
2020-07-15 17:57
linux
linux
power
manage
实验3、
8259
中断优先级实验
实验内容基础部分:1、编写中断实验程序:主程序通过8255的PB口输出0FFH,使数据灯D0~D7全亮;IR6中断服务程序使绿灯亮(红灯灭),延时一段时间后返回主程序;IR7中断服务程序使红灯亮(绿灯灭),延时一段时间后返回主程序。(要求:按单脉冲开关KK1+响应IR6中断请求;按单脉冲开关KK2+响应IR7中断请求。)拓展部分:2、使用单脉冲开关控制LED等的移动方向:初始时D7点亮,其余灯熄灭
成长的菜鸟。。。
·
2020-07-12 04:31
微机接口实验
ASM:《X86汇编语言-从实模式到保护模式》第17章:保护模式下中断和异常的处理与抢占式多任务...
当I/O接口发出中断请求的时候,会被像
8259
A和I/OAPIC这样的中断寄存器手机,并发送给处理器。硬件中断完全是随机产生的,与处理器的执行并不同步。
bandilan2400
·
2020-07-11 02:05
四,中断:中断程序(汇编和C语言)、idt、IDTR、
8259
A、8253以及发生中断时候的压栈细节和特权级保护
中断:由于CPU获知了计算机中发生的某些事,CPU暂停正在执行的程序,转而去执行处理该事件的程序,当这段程序执行完毕后,CPU继续执行刚才的程序,整个过程称为中断处理,也称为中断。没有中断,操作系统几乎什么都做不了,操作系统就是中断驱动的。首先,操作系统就是个死循环,这个死循环什么都做不了,仅仅是保持操作系统能够周而复始的运行下去,运行的目的就是为了等待中断发生。中断按事件来源分类,来自CPU外部
zhangyang249
·
2020-07-10 14:39
操作系统
名爵6单月超8000台 名爵1-9月销量近18万辆
其中,名爵品牌旗下全新名爵6销售
8259
辆,自2017年11月上市以来累计销售8万辆,平均月销近8000辆。同时,名爵也在SUV领域持续发力,名爵ZS自上市至今累计销量超
威海芒果名爵市场
·
2020-07-09 17:28
一个操作系统的实现:第七篇——输入/输出系统
另外,在计算机主板上还有一个键盘控制器(KeyboardController),用来接收和解码来自键盘的数据,并与
8259
A以及软件等进行通信。敲击键盘有两个方面的含义:动作和内容。
goodcrony
·
2020-07-09 16:58
:I/O中断处理过程包括哪几个阶段?中断服务程序流程分为哪几部分?
2)CPU检查是否有中断/异常信号CPU在执行完当前程序的每一条指令后,都会去确认在执行刚才的指令过程中中断控制器(如:
8259
A)是否发送中断请求过来,
H_L_Y
·
2020-07-09 10:24
杂七杂八
一个操作系统的实现-6_保护模式5
对于中断部分,
8259
A的具体各种命令字不关注,只关注整个中断向量的组织,从结构上把握中断的处理过程.1:复习下段描述符和门描述符Descriptor:段基址,界限,属性Gate:目标选择子,偏移,DCount
still_run
·
2020-07-08 08:23
一个操作系统的实现
1. 中断和异常
当I/O接口发出中断请求,会被像
8259
A和I/OAPIC这样的中断控制器收集,并发送到处理器。硬件中断随机发生,与处理器
李海伟_lihaiwei
·
2020-07-06 21:43
阅读赵炯的《Linux内核完全注释》之前必须知道的!
1.PC兼容机硬件工作原理(比如
8259
A,8253,8042,UART等硬件);2.Intel32位运行模式工作原理,寻址方式;3.传统C语
勤奋的小石子
·
2020-07-05 19:04
嵌入式linux
linux0.11内核
Paper About OS && Hardware
保护模式下
8259
A芯片编程及中断处理探究http://blog.csdn.net/xiaohan13916830/archive/2004/06/26/27009.aspxhttp://blog.csdn.net
visame
·
2020-07-05 19:13
os
keyboard
signal
character
pair
电信
普通高校接口技术课程设计题目
课程设计题目题目一交通灯控制系统1.利用8253定时,
8259
中断及8255输出实现十字路口交通灯模拟控制。2.实现能自动控制和手动控制。
javascript前锋
·
2020-07-05 12:17
课程设计
我们今天要看一看中国的古代文化当中,其实有很多关于保险的故事和观念。
wxindex_=0&scene=104&__biz=MzI1NDM1OTY1OA==&mid=2247489939&idx=1&voice_id=MzI1NDM1OTY1OF8yMjQ3NDg5OTM4&sn=
8259
c76e8d1360049e2987db6cc23640
高灵华效能教练
·
2020-07-05 04:54
如何从PyCharm调试WebAPI?
JSON的确切格式在RFC
8259
中定义。基本上,将Python理解为数值和字符串,布尔值(真,假),可以包含null的
fairytalefu
·
2020-07-04 15:29
Flask
上一页
1
2
3
4
5
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他